mysql自动重启原因话题讨论。解读mysql自动重启原因知识,想了解学习mysql自动重启原因,请参与mysql自动重启原因话题讨论。
mysql自动重启原因话题已于 2025-08-18 12:40:31 更新
MySQL在运行过程中需要访问多个目录和文件,如果这些文件没有正确的权限,可能会导致MySQL出现重启问题。除了上面提到的my.cnf文件和/etc/init.d/mysql文件外,还需要检查以下目录的权限:1. MySQL的bin目录和其他可执行文件目录(如:/usr/local/mysql/bin、/usr/bin、/usr/sbin)。2. MySQL配置目录(...
MySQL自动重启的原因是多种多样的,其中最常见的原因是由于系统资源不足导致的。如果MySQL使用的资源过多,比如内存或磁盘空间不足,或者CPU负载过高,那么MySQL可能会出现死锁或崩溃,进而自动重启。另外,MySQL的一些默认设置也可能导致频繁重启的问题。比如,如果MySQL的日志文件设置得过小,或者缓存设置得不...
MySQL频繁重启的原因:1、内存占用过高 MySQL的内存占用对整个系统的稳定性有很大的影响。如果出现内存溢出的情况,就会导致MySQL频繁重启,这是由于操作系统会将进程杀死,以释放受限内存。2、日志文件过大 在MySQL中,数据是通过插入、更新和删除等操作来改变的。这些操作在MySQL二进制日志文件(binlog)中有...
MySQL自动启动问题可能是因为配置文件没有正确设置或服务没有开启等原因导致的,用户可以通过修改配置文件、使用systemd或cron来实现MySQL的自动启动。以上三种方法可以帮助用户解决MySQL自动启动的问题,用户可以根据自己的实际情况选择其中任何一种方法。
MySQL服务不间断自启的问题主要是由以下几个原因造成的:1. 系统崩溃造成服务没有正确地关闭,而重启系统后MySQL进程就自动重新启动。2. MySQL服务被设置为自动启动。3. 在MySQL服务启动前,存在其他程序或者服务占用了MySQL需要的端口。解决方法 针对以上几种情况,采取以下措施:1. 检查系统服务 查看...
一个常见的MySQL自动重启问题是由配置参数不当引起的。您可以通过修改my.cnf文件中的参数来调整MySQL配置,以适应您的服务器和应用程序需要。这些参数包括:缓冲池大小,允许的最大连接数和查询缓存等。如果您不确定如何设置参数,请咨询专业MySQL管理员或查看MySQL官方文档。例如,您可以尝试将以下参数添加到...
二、增加MySQL的内存限制 如果MySQL运行时占用的内存量超过了实际可使用的容量,那么MySQL就会不停重启。可以在MySQL配置文件中增加如下参数来限制MySQL的内存使用量:innodb_buffer_pool_size=512M 三、优化MySQL的查询语句 如果执行的查询语句存在问题,可能会导致MySQL的CPU负载过高。可以使用EXPLN命令来分析...
MySQL服务器频繁重启,无法启动的一个常见原因是硬盘空间不足。可以通过以下命令查看硬盘空间:df -h 如果硬盘空间不足,可以通过清理文件等方式释放空间。3. 检查MySQL配置文件 MySQL的配置文件通常存储在/etc/my.cnf或/etc/mysql/my.cnf中。可以通过以下命令检查配置文件:sudo vi /etc/my.cnf 在检查...
于是就登录到服务器,看一下数据库服务器的内存,内存已经用完了,紧接着就看centos的系统日志(/var/log/messages),在这个日志里发现mysql服务因为OOM,导致进程被系统给kill掉了,然后因为mysql服务有守护进程存在,又被自动启动了。一个经验丰富的mysql数据库运维人员,应该很快就知道什么原因导致OOM了。第一:mysql数据库...
分析原因一:Mysql的自动备份功能可能导致数据库在备份的时候先关闭服务,而在此启动的时候服务器不响应。可以通过以下步骤来解决:在“开始”-“运行”中输入“services.msc”,打开Windows服务,找到MySQL服务并双击,点击“恢复”选项卡,将“第一次失败”选项从“不操作”改为“重新启动服务”。在下方...